- 答辩ppt背景:卡通小女孩读书PPT背景图片
- Vpdf转ppt在线转换免费:pdf转ppt免费转换软件哪个好
- 怎么制作ppt:你必须要知道的PPT制作流程(PPT演讲组织及准备)
- ppt制作教程:工作总结PPT制作教程
下面的是PPT教程网给你带来的相关内容:
ppt插入excel表格:请教Python高手,如何通过Python将EXCEl中的表格粘贴到PPT中?
要通过将Excel中的表格粘贴到PPT中,你可以使用中的第三方库 -pptx 和 。
首先,确保你已经安装了这两个库,可以使用以下命令进行安装:
shellCopy code
pip install python-pptx openpyxl
接下来ppt插入excel表格:请教Python高手,如何通过Python将EXCEl中的表格粘贴到PPT中?,可以使用以下示例代码实现将Excel表格粘贴到PPT中的功能:
pythonCopy code
from pptx import Presentation
from openpyxl import load_workbook
# 打开PPT和Excel文件
presentation = Presentation('your_presentation.pptx')
workbook = load_workbook('your_excel_file.xlsx')
# 选择要粘贴的PPT幻灯片
slide_index = 0 # 幻灯片索引,从0开始
# 选择要粘贴的Excel工作表
sheet_name = 'Sheet1'
# 选择要粘贴的Excel表格区域
start_row = 1
end_row = 5
start_column = 1
end_column = 3
# 获取Excel表格数据
worksheet = workbook[sheet_name]
table_data = []
for row in worksheet.iter_rows(min_row=start_row, max_row=end_row,
min_col=start_column, max_col=end_column):
row_data = []
for cell in row:
row_data.append(cell.value)
table_data.append(row_data)
# 获取PPT幻灯片对象
slide = presentation.slides[slide_index]
# 创建表格
rows = len(table_data)
columns = len(table_data[0])
table = slide.shapes.add_table(rows=rows, cols=columns, left=100, top=100,
width=400, height=200).table
# 填充表格数据
for i in range(rows):
for j in range(columns):
table.cell(i, j).text = str(table_data[i][j])
# 保存PPT文件
presentation.save('output_presentation.pptx')
请确保将代码中的 .pptx 替换为你要操作的PPT文件路径,.xlsx 替换为你要操作的Excel文件路径。还可以根据需要调整幻灯片索引、表格区域等参数。
运行代码后ppt插入excel表格,将生成一个新的PPT文件 .pptx,其中包含了从Excel表格复制粘贴而来的表格数据。
注意,该示例代码仅演示了基本的表格粘贴功能,你可以根据需要进一步调整样式、布局等。同时,还可以探索 -pptx 和 库的其他功能,以满足更复杂的需求。
感谢你支持pptjcw.com网,我们将努力持续给你带路更多优秀实用教程!
上一篇:ppt如何嵌入字体:思源字体嵌不进 Word 和 PPT ?来试试我的思源 TTF 吧! 下一篇:ppt表格边框颜色:css设置table边框颜色的方法
郑重声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。